How much do customer success manager remote j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for customer success manager remote in Adrian, MI is $74,485.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$53,400.00 and $88,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a customer success manager?

A Customer Success Manager (Remote) is a professional responsible for ensuring that customers achieve their desired outcomes while using a company's products or services, all while working from a remote location. Their main duties include onboarding new clients, providing ongoing support, and building strong relationships to encourage customer retention and satisfaction. They act as a bridge between the customer and the company, addressing any issues and identifying opportunities for customers to gain more value. Working remotely, they leverage digital communication tools to connect with clients and internal teams. This role is crucial in SaaS and service-oriented industries, where long-term customer engagement is a priority.

How to become a customer success manager?

The qualifications to become a remote customer success manager vary depending on the industry. If you work in a technical field, such as for a SaaS company that negotiates and develops software licensing agreements, you need strong technical skills and a background in sales or marketing. A bachelor’s degree is often useful, but several years of experience as a customer support representative or entry-level customer success worker is often considered more important. To excel in a remote customer success manager position, you must have excellent interpersonal, communication, and critical thinking skills, as well as the ability to oversee department staff.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a customer success manager?

To thrive as a Customer Success Manager (Remote), you need a solid understanding of account management, customer relationship building, and SaaS product knowledge, often supported by a bachelor's degree in business or a related field. Familiarity with CRM tools like Salesforce, customer support platforms, and data analytics systems is typically required. Exceptional communication, problem-solving abilities, and self-motivation are crucial soft skills for excelling in a remote environment. These skills ensure customer satisfaction, retention, and effective collaboration across distributed teams, driving long-term business growth.

How do customer success managers working remotely typically collaborate with cross-functional teams to address client needs?

As a remote Customer Success Manager, you will regularly collaborate with teams such as sales, product, and support through virtual meetings, shared project management tools, and real-time communication platforms. Building strong relationships and maintaining clear communication are key, as you often serve as the main point of contact between clients and internal teams. You may be responsible for coordinating product feedback, troubleshooting client issues, and aligning resources to ensure client satisfaction. Effective collaboration relies on being proactive, organized, and responsive despite not sharing a physical workspace.

Customer Success Project Manager

sauder

Archbold, OH • Remote

$57K - $76K/yr

Full-time

Posted 17 days ago


Job description

The Customer Success Project Manager is a customer-focused role responsible for supporting and advancing a key account, Walmart, through account leadership, product development, and cross-functional execution. This role works closely with the Sales Manager, Merchant, and internal and external teams to effectively manage the account, including internal functions, customer needs, item execution, product launches, and post-launch performance. 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Serve as the primary day-to-day internal business lead for the key account, build strong relationships with Manager, Merchants, and key stakeholders. 
  • Partner with the National Accounts Manager or Sales Director to execute customer strategies to achieve sales, profitability, and growth objectives. 
  • Organize and manage external meetings with customer. Will require both virtual meetings and travel to customer when necessary. 
  • Anticipate customer and business needs, coordinate account activities, and ensure timely execution of pricing, item setup, reporting, customer maintenance, and business review deliverables. 
  • Drive new product development initiatives from concept through launch and post-launch evaluation. 
  • Lead cross-functional teams to ensure alignment and successful execution of customer and product initiatives. 
  • Proactively identify opportunities and risks, and drive actions to resolution. 
  • Analyze sales, pricing, margin, inventory, and product performance data to support business decisions and recommendations. 
  • Manage customer forecast model, working with internal and customer demand planning teams. 
  • Ensure alignment between customer's objectives and internal execution from project initiation through completion. 

QUALIFICATIONS 

Essential Knowledge & Skills

  • Exceptional attention to detail, accuracy, organization, follow-through, and accountability. 
  • Strong written, verbal, presentation, and customer-facing communication skills. 
  • Proactive mindset with the ability to anticipate needs, identify issues, and action next steps without prompting. 
  • Strong customer relationship management, business acumen, analytical capability, and problem-solving skills. 
  • Ability to influence without direct authority and collaborate effectively across cross-functional teams. 
  • Ability to interpret sales, pricing, margin, inventory, and product performance data to support recommendations. 
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ications and ability to learn additional customer and reporting systems. 

Education & Experience

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Business or related field preferred.
  • Three or more years of experience in sales, account management, product or project management, customer business management, or related business functions. 
  • Experience working with large retail customers preferred. 
  • Demonstrated success managing multiple priorities, deadlines, customer needs, and cross-functional stakeholders in a fast-paced environment. 

PAY SUMMARY

Expected offer range: $57,000-$76,000/year. The actual salary will be based on factors such as location, relevant experience, and skills. The Max salary listed is not the top of the salary band.
